How the “Village Super League” Drives Rongjiang’s Economic Development 

Authors: Ethan Mengqi Zhang, Hao Zihan, Liu Hongyou, Su Yuxian, Zhang Ziyi (in no particular order) 

Rongjiang County was among the last counties in China to be lifted out of poverty, officially removed from the national poverty list on November 23, 2020. Before that, this small county, nestled deep in the mountains of southeastern Guizhou, had long grappled with development challenges: inconvenient transportation, a weak industrial base, and a steady outflow of young laborers. Even after poverty alleviation in 2020, Rongjiang still faced the real challenge of consolidating poverty reduction achievements and realizing rural revitalization.  

However, in 2023, this small county, with an average permanent population of only 294,300, saw a turning point in its economic development. A grassroots football tournament spontaneously organized by local villagers, known as the ‘Village Super League’ (Cun Chao), not only went viral online but also captured global attention, propelling Rongjiang into the spotlight.

Since its launch in 2023, the Village Super League (VSL) has amassed over 100 billion online views, evolving into both a mass-participation sporting extravaganza and a cultural-tourism phenomenon. According to statistics from the Rongjiang County Government website, in 2023, Rongjiang received a total of 7.6585 million tourists, achieving a comprehensive tourism revenue of 8.398 billion yuan, up 73.94% year-on-year. By 2024, tourist arrivals grew to 9.462 million, with revenue reaching 10.803 billion yuan (up 28.64%). From a once impoverished county to an internet-famous destination, the rise of the VSL has directly driven Rongjiang’s rapid economic growth. 

The Masterminds Behind the Viral Success of VSL 

Before the VSL gained popularity, Rongjiang had already strategically organized diverse cultural and tourism events to stimulate economic growth. With ethnic minorities comprising 81% of its population, the county possesses rich cultural assets, including the Dong Grand Song (a polyphonic singing tradition) and Miao Lusheng performances. Prior to the Village Super League, signature local events encompassed the Horse Racing Festival, Bullfighting Festival, and Drum-Sacrifice Festival (Guzang Jie). 

However, the Drum-Sacrifice Festival is held only once every 13 years—too infrequent to maintain sustained momentum—while bullfighting, being somewhat violent, faces limitations for digital promotion. As Ning Qingchen, Deputy Director of the Village Super League Research Institute, explained: “Football stood out as the ideal choice for Rongjiang. The county boasts a deeply rooted football culture, with widespread local participation and spectator appeal, making it far more conducive to viral dissemination.” 

In 2023, the VSL exploded online with its unique charm. On the pitch, non-professional players from all walks of life delivered dazzling moments such as ‘rainbow flicks’, ‘long-range screamers’, and ‘bicycle kicks’. During halftime, villagers in traditional ethnic attire took turns performing dragon dances, playing the lusheng, and singing Dong songs, turning the green field into a grand stage for cultural exchange. Outside the stadium, Rongjiang’s local specialties – passion fruit, rolled rice noodles, barbecue, and more-spread throughout the county town, filling the air with the vibrant ‘yanhuoqi’ (the lively atmosphere of street life and culinary culture). 

On June 3, 2023, renowned sports commentator Han Qiaosheng arrived on-site to provide live commentary. On June 5, then–Foreign Ministry spokesperson Hua Chunying praised the event on overseas social media. On June 23, former national team player Fan Zhiyi brought the Qinghai Guoluo United team to Rongjiang. On July 29, the finals drew crowds from across the country, with major media outlets such as CCTV News and Xinhua News Agency providing extensive coverage. The Village Super League had truly gone viral—both nationally and internationally.

Ning summarized that behind this phenomenal grassroots sports event was the key role of Rongjiang’s 12,800 “self-media” content creators: “Every Rongjiang resident is a ‘Village Super League promoter.’ Many of our viral moments were shot by villagers and shared online.” 

One such creator is “Dun”. During the 2023 tournament, he livestreamed matches from the sidelines every day, explaining the event to viewers and answering questions. He noted that while mainstream media offers a broader perspective, they focus on capturing exciting goals, touching moments, and scenes of beauty. 

Another creator, Yang Xiaoping, said: “We convey the ‘truth, kindness, and beauty’ of the Village Super League and Rongjiang. Our videos and photos are shared in group chats, free of copyright and charges.” 

This bottom-up promotion was made possible by forward-thinking local government planning. As early as 2021, Rongjiang, through its “家乡来客” rural support team, launched large-scale new media training, cultivating 12,800 rural livestreamers skilled in short video production and livestream e-commerce. These “digital new farmers” became the foundation for the Village Super League’s viral success. 

County Party Secretary Xu Bo has repeatedly stated: “The real masterminds behind the Village Super League’s sustained popularity are the people of Rongjiang.” 

Boosting Cultural Tourism Economic Development 

The Village Super League’s popularity has attracted tourists from all over China, rapidly boosting local accommodation and catering. Rongjiang’s county seat has a permanent population of around 100,000 and a registered population of 385,000. On July 29, 2023, the day of the finals, about 370,000 people flooded into Rongjiang. 

“I’ve never seen so many people in my life,” said an 80-year-old Dong elder, visibly moved. 

In 2022, Rongjiang had only one three-star hotel. With the Village Super League’s rise, the county now has hotels such as the Guizhou Village Super Hotel, Milun International Hotel, and Beland Hotel, plus 15 boutique guesthouses. The number of beds increased from 5,958 in 2023 to over 11,000. In 2024, the county’s accommodation industry revenue reached 171 million yuan. 

One of the founders of the Village Super League, Yang Yajiang, principal of Chemin Primary School, said: “From summer to winter vacation, people from all over the country come to Rongjiang.” The matches are lively and packed with visitors. 

Outside the stadium, locals enthusiastically sell passion fruit, watermelon, noodles, bayberry juice, and barbecue to tourists.

Xie Rong, head cheerleader for Pingdi Village in Langdong Town, noticed that some fans gave up attending matches due to overcrowding. To better support the event, she opened a “Football Fans’ Home · Farmer Support Store”  to provide a gathering place for fans to watch matches together. 

She also actively engages in rural support. Xie and her colleagues purchase agricultural products from farmers in various villages and set up a display area in the store, leveraging the event’s large crowds to boost sales. They often livestream from fields, telling farmers: “You just focus on farming—we handle the sales!” 

Thanks to the Village Super League, Rongjiang’s high-mountain passion fruit successfully hit the market, with both online and offline sales booming. In 2024, the county’s online agricultural product sales exceeded 47.4799 million yuan, up 112.42% year-on-year. 

One memorable thank-you letter to Xie’s store read: “This year you helped me sell more than 30,000 yuan worth of produce. I’ve never had that much money at once. With it, I was finally able to go to the hospital for my chronic leg pain.” 

The event’s ethnic song-and-dance performances have also boosted minority cultural industries. At the stadium, people in the traditional attire of the Dong, Shui, and Miao ethnic groups are a unique attraction. 

One example is Lanlan, a young woman from the Miao ethnic group, who often wears traditional batik clothing made by her elders to cheer for matches. “Many tourists praise my outfit and want to experience our traditional culture, even buying clothes to give as gifts.” she said. 

Lanlan, a graduate in preschool education, used to work at a kindergarten in Guiyang. With family and friends in Rongjiang, she had long wanted to return. In May 2023, after the Village Super League went popular, she seized the opportunity and decided to start a business in Rongjiang.

That year, she attended a 15-day internet marketing course organized by the county’s Human Resources Bureau, learning short video production and livestream e-commerce. Leveraging the event’s popularity, she attracted many followers interested in the tournament and Miao batik. In 2024, she opened a batik clothing experience store near the stadium, selling both online and offline. “Now my clothes are basically sold out every day.” she said. 

The VSL also draws visitors to villages such as Baibei, a traditional Miao settlement in the Moon Mountain area known as the “Village on the Cloud.” The village preserves crafts such as the “Hundred Birds” feathered costume and traditional festivals like the Drum Festival and Miao New Year. “Now, some villagers can sell 3,000 pieces of traditional clothing in a single month,” Ning said.

Today, the VSL is bustling with tourists from all over. Outside the venue, a dazzling array of local delicacies like passion fruit, beef bile hotpot, Rongjiang rice rolls, and Guizhou barbecue tempt visitors. The “Football Fans’ Home · Farmer Support Store”  is packed with football enthusiasts, while the Miao ethnic batik intangible cultural heritage exhibition area draws crowds of traditional craft lovers… The phenomenal success of VSL is fueling rapid economic growth in this small mountainous city. 

New Industries and Jobs 

The Village Super League’s popularity has spawned new industries and job opportunities. Between 2023 and 2024, more than 5,000 new businesses registered in Rongjiang—more than in the previous ten years combined—covering e-commerce, specialty agriculture, new media, and cultural tourism. 

External companies have also invested heavily. In June 2025, Hunan Huacheng Biological Resources Co. injected 300 million yuan to establish Guizhou Huacheng GreenTech Biotechnology Co., developing a full industrial chain for monk fruit production. The following month (July 2025), Zhangjiajie Jiurui Biotechnology Co. invested 100 million yuan to construct a turmeric processing facility, creating over 100 local jobs.

The event has also encouraged more than 1,300 university graduates to return to start businesses in self-media, catering, and cultural creativity. 

Even during the off-season, locals are using the event’s momentum to develop the “new rural economy”—turning phones into “new farm tools”, data into “new farm inputs”, and livestreams into “new farm work”. 

Lanlan’s batik business now employs over 80 embroiderers and dyers through a cooperative. “Even county leaders place orders with me now.” she said. Batik has become Rongjiang’s “second business card” after the Village Super League.

From the Drum-Sacrifice Festival and Horse Racing Festival to the Village Basketball League and now the Village Super League, Rongjiang’s growth is the result of collective effort. The Village Super League has ignited grassroots football passion and become a powerful engine for economic development. In September 2023, Rongjiang was officially designated a pilot county for using cultural industries to drive rural revitalization, offering valuable lessons nationwide. 

As Ning said: “The Village Super League is a story of rural revitalization, aimed at driving Rongjiang’s development.” Today, with continued innovation in both the Village Super League and cultural tourism, Rongjiang is working to transform its viral fame into lasting success.
